Understanding ATM Maintenance

So, first things first, what exactly is ATM maintenance? It’s like how your bike needs regular checks and fixes to run smoothly. ATMs also need regular servicing to ensure they work correctly and securely. ATM maintenance involves:

  • Routine Inspections: Check the machine for any signs of wear and tear.
  • Software Updates: Installing the latest software to keep the machine running efficiently and securely.
  • Cash Management: Ensuring there’s enough cash loaded in the machine.
  • Repairs: Fixing any broken parts or issues.

4. Ensure They Use Quality Parts and Equipment

Imagine if you fixed your bike with weak, low-quality parts. It wouldn’t last long, right? The same goes for ATMs. Quality parts and equipment are essential for reliable Atm Business operation.

OEM Parts

Look for providers who use Original Equipment Manufacturer (OEM) parts. These are made by the same company that built the ATMs, ensuring they fit and work perfectly.

Up-to-Date Equipment

They should also use the latest tools and technology to diagnose and fix problems.

5. Check Their Range of Services

Just like a superhero with many powers, the best ATM maintenance providers offer a wide range of services to keep your ATMs in perfect shape.

Comprehensive Maintenance Plans

They should offer comprehensive plans that cover all aspects of ATM maintenance, including:

  • Preventive Maintenance: Regular check-ups to prevent issues.
  • Corrective Maintenance: Repairs when something goes wrong.
  • Software Updates: Keeping the machine’s software current.
  • Cash Management: Ensuring the ATM always has enough cash.

Additional Services

  • Look for providers who can also offer extra services like:
  • Remote Monitoring: Keeping an eye on the atm maintenance services status from afar.
  • Security Upgrades: Enhancing the security features to protect against theft and fraud.
